嘿,朋友,今天咱们聊聊区块链。说实话,听到“区块链”这个词,可能会让人有点晕,像是在听高科技英语课。但是别担心,我会把它讲得简单明了,就像和你喝茶聊天一样。
区块链其实就是一个透明的、去中心化的数据库。想象一下,这个数据库不在一个地方,而是分散在全世界的很多台电脑上。每个人都可以查看这个账本,谁都不能一己之私地改动里面的数据。这就是它最大的特点——透明性和安全性。
区块链的核心是“区块”和“链”。简单来说,每当有人通过区块链进行交易,就会生成一个“区块”。这个区块里储存着一些交易信息,比如谁发了钱,谁收了钱,还有多少钱。
然后,这个区块就会被“链”起来,变成链上的一部分。它里面有个时间戳,记录这个区块是什么时候产生的。每个区块不仅储存了自己的信息,还包含了上一个区块的信息。所以,如果有人想要改动某个区块的数据,就必须要改动后面所有的区块,这是相当困难的,因为改动后的数据需要在所有电脑上重新验证。
你可能会问,为什么去中心化这么重要?想象一下,你把钱存在银行里,银行就像个单一的中心。如果银行的系统出现问题,你的钱也可能受到影响。
而在区块链系统中,数据是分散在整个网络中,每个人都能参与到管理中。这种去中心化可以让交易更加安全,因为再也没有单点故障,假如某个节点出问题,其他的节点还是可以正常运作。
说到这里,你可能会想,安全性怎么样?这时就要提到加密技术了。区块链用到了一些很厉害的加密算法。这些算法可以确保交易数据不被轻易破坏或篡改。具体来说,区块链会把交易数据用一种复杂的数学公式转化成一串看不懂的字符,叫做哈希值。
每个区块都有自己的哈希值,而且这个哈希值与上一个区块的哈希值是紧密相关的。就像一个人有独特的指纹,而每个区块也都是独一无二的,想要伪造一个,那得费很大的劲。
再说个重要的概念,智能合约。简单来说,智能合约就是在区块链上自动执行的合约。它可以实现很多事情,比如说,当你满足某个条件时,钱会自动转给对方。这就像网购时,系统会自动处理支付一样。
智能合约可以减少人为操作的失误,确保每次交易都是公平的,这样互信的成本就降低了,很多交易可以更高效地进行。
既然区块链这么厉害,那它到底用在哪里呢?其实,应用场景非常广泛。
首先是金融领域,区块链可以实现跨国汇款,转账速度快,手续费低,几乎没有中介。其次,供应链管理也离不开区块链技术。通过区块链,公司可以追踪产品的来源,确保每一步都是透明的。
还有,在医疗行业,医生可以更方便地获取患者的病史,确保治疗的准确性。而在版权保护方面,艺术家可以通过区块链记录自己的作品,确保不会被盗用。
不过,区块链也不是没有挑战。首先,性能方面,很多区块链网络在交易高峰期会出现拥堵;其次是能源消耗,尤其是像比特币这样的公有链,需要大量计算机资源来维持运作。此外,法规政策问题也是一大挑战,不同国家对区块链的态度各异。
还有,就是公众对区块链的理解程度,还有许多误解,比如认为区块链=比特币,不了解其他很多应用。
如果你对区块链产生了兴趣,想要参与其中,第一步可以考虑学习相关知识。网上有很多免费的资源,包括文章、视频和课程。
接着,可以试着参与到一些区块链项目中去,比如使用某个去中心化应用(DApp),或者投资一些加密货币。不过,投资风险很大,得谨慎哦。
最后,可以加入一些区块链社区,和志同道合的人交流,这样更能拓展视野,获取新的信息。
总之,区块链的世界确实复杂而迷人,但它提供的机会也很诱人。希望通过这次分享,能让你对区块链有一个更清晰的了解。如果你还有什么问题,随时问我,一起探讨探讨!
leave a reply